Employment services provider Jobfind Mount Isa hosted a NAIDOC Careers Expo Day last Thursday.

The expo was an opportunity for local community organisations and employers to showcase their services to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ander communities, and the wider public, in Mount Isa.

The expo adopted this year’s NAIDOC Week theme of “Serving Country – Centenary and Beyond”, honouring Indigenous men and women who served their country.

In celebration of these contributions, firefighters and members of the defence forces attended the event.

Expo attendees visited exhibitor stalls where information on the support available in their community could be found, including government, health and training.

The event also provided a platform for job seekers to find out about employment opportunities available through Jobfind.
